Common Pest Control Problems in Oviedo
Oviedo's unique position in Seminole County creates pest pressures that differ from coastal Florida cities. The area's mix of established neighborhoods, newer developments near the Oviedo on the Park district, and preserved wetlands along the Econlockhatchee River corridor generates constant wildlife and insect activity.
Subterranean termites thrive in Oviedo's sandy, well-drained soils. These destructive pests exploit the region's older wood-framed homes in historic districts while also targeting newer construction where landscaping mulch creates direct wood-to-soil contact. Annual swarming season, typically February through May, leaves homeowners discovering established colonies too late.
Ant infestations escalate rapidly during Central Florida's humid summers. Pyramid ants, crazy ants, and carpenter ants colonize the mulch beds and ornamental plants common in Oviedo yards. Once established, these colonies send foraging trails into kitchens, bathrooms, and along exterior walls.
Roof rats and Norway rats plague neighborhoods with mature oak canopies, particularly near the Cross Seminole Trail and lakefront properties. These nocturnal pests gnaw wiring, contaminate attic insulation, and reproduce year-round in Oviedo's mild climate. Mosquitoes breed in standing water from summer thunderstorms, making backyard enjoyment nearly impossible without professional intervention.

Pest Control Pricing in the Oviedo Area
Pest control costs in Oviedo reflect property size, infestation severity, and service frequency rather than arbitrary regional markups. Most single-family homes in neighborhoods like Kingsbridge, Aloma Woods, or Carillon fall within standard pricing tiers for Central Florida.
Initial general pest treatments typically range from $149 to $299 depending on home square footage and whether interior access is needed. Ongoing quarterly maintenance plans average $89 to $129 per visit, with discounts available for annual commitments. Termite protection represents a larger investment—liquid termite treatments for average-sized Oviedo homes generally start around $1,200 to $2,500 with renewable annual warranties. Baiting system installations run $800 to $1,500 initially, plus monitoring fees.
Rodent exclusion and removal pricing varies significantly based on attic accessibility, contamination level, and necessary repair work. Comprehensive programs including trapping, sealing, and cleanup typically begin around $400 for basic situations but can exceed $1,500 for severe, long-established infestations in older homes. Wildlife removal follows similar variable pricing with species-specific considerations.
